Legalisation of Documents at Notary Office

What is Legalisation at Notary Office?

Legalisation at a notary office is the process of verifying the authenticity of a document, such as a certificate or contract, by a notary public. This process is important to ensure that the document is legally binding and recognised by the authorities.

When Do You Need Legalisation at Notary Office?

Legalisation at a notary office is required when you need to submit a document to a government agency, embassy, or other official entity. This can include contracts, birth certificates, marriage certificates, and other legal documents.

How to Get Documents Legalised at Notary Office?

To get your documents legalised at a notary office, you will need to bring the original document and a copy of it. The notary will verify the authenticity of the original document and then sign and stamp the copy to certify that it is a true and accurate representation of the original.

How Long Does Legalisation at Notary Office Take?

The length of time it takes to legalise a document at a notary office can vary depending on a number of factors, including the number of documents being legalised and the workload of the notary. In general, the process can take anywhere from a few hours to a few days.

How Much Does Legalisation at Notary Office Cost?

The cost of legalisation at a notary office can also vary depending on a number of factors, including the number of documents being legalised and the complexity of the legalisation process. In general, the cost can range from a few hundred thousand rupiahs to several million rupiahs per document.
